I drove a Lambo once, on a race track. I found it very overrated. Basically you have to be a racing driver to do anything with it worth talking about.

One frustrating experience. You're basically lying down in the car (being 6ft something tall, getting in there alone wasn't fun), you're strapped in like a mofo, your field of view is quite narrow (remember - lying down) so you just look ahead.

The slightest attempt at touching the gas pedal projects you forward brutally and you find yourself approaching the turn really quickly, at which point you have to figure out a plan soon because that car doesn't drive like your regular Toyota.

And then you try the brakes and it's like hitting a freaking wall. It just stops the car right there - you figure that being strapped isn't so bad after all.

Then you realize you never got past the 2nd gear...

I'll take a good old fashioned japanese racing bike over that any day.
